Biography

Dr. Neervalur Raghavan is an experienced leader of R&D organizations that have successfully developed novel formulations and implemented practical manufacturing solutions for drug entities that have poor solubility and limited shelflife. Provided key leadership to drive strategic business initiatives, longterm process optimization activities and the technical development of a scientific staff that is known throughout the industry. Responsible for developing over 200 product presentations that include novel frozen drug formulations, inhalation therapy products, sterile, readytouse injectable antibiotic solutions and aseptic formfillseal injectable products. Organizations under leadership were responsible for more than 150 patents and innovations for products that continue to save millions of lives each year and generate an annual GP of over $100 million (parental products) or related business that drives strategic initiatives, including new product development, longterm process/optimization activities, quality assurance, while ensuring all objectives are met and meet product safety and quality requirements. He has earned a Ph.D degree in chemistry from University of Southern California, Los Angeles. After serving as a postdoctoral fellow at Ohio State University, he joined University of Notre Dame focusing on radiation chemistry of low levels of aromatic aqueous solutions , utilizing HPLC and fast reaction kinetics. Then he joined Baxter Health Care Corporation and served there over thirty years , with increased responsibility, on sterile drug product development . He retired as VP of Pharmaceutical Product Development R&D. He had active membership with AAPS and ACS
